适用范围 SUSE Linux Enterprise Server 15 SP6
第 V 部分 使用 QEMU 管理虚拟机 #
- 32 QEMU 概述
QEMU 是一个快捷的跨平台开源计算机模拟器,可以模拟许多硬件体系结构。QEMU 可让您在现有系统(VM 主机服务器)之上运行未经修改的完整操作系统 (VM Guest)。您还可以使用 QEMU 进行调试 — 可以轻松停止正在运行的虚拟机、检查其状态、保存并在以后恢复其状态。
- 33 设置 KVM VM 主机服务器
本节介绍如何设置并使用 SUSE Linux Enterprise Server 15 SP6 作为基于 QEMU-KVM 的虚拟机主机。
- 34 Guest 安装
virt-manager
和virt-install
等基于libvirt
的工具提供了方便的界面来设置和管理虚拟机。这些工具充当qemu-system-ARCH
命令的某种封装程序。不过,您也可以直接使用qemu-system-ARCH
,而无需使用基于libvirt
的工具。- 35 使用 qemu-system-ARCH 运行虚拟机
准备好虚拟磁盘映像后(有关磁盘映像的详细信息,请参见第 34.2 节 “使用
qemu-img
管理磁盘映像”),便可以启动相关的虚拟机了。第 34.1 节 “使用qemu-system-ARCH
进行基本安装”介绍了用于安装和运行 VM Guest 的简单命令。本章重点详细解释qemu-system-ARCH
的用法,并针对更具体的任务提供解决方案。有关qemu-system-ARCH
选项的完整列表,请参见其手册页 (man 1 qemu
)。- 36 使用 QEMU 监控器管理虚拟机
通过
qemu-system-ARCH
命令(例如qemu-system-x86_64
)调用虚拟机时,会提供一个监控器控制台用来与用户交互。使用监控器控制台中提供的命令可以检查运行中的操作系统、更改可移动媒体、截取屏幕截图或音频片段,以及控制虚拟机的其他方面。